LongDescription#@#NA#@@#Cleaning Instructions#@#Wipe aluminum sheet pan with warm water and mild detergent; use a soft cloth to remove food residue. Rinse thoroughly and air dry or towel-dry to prevent water spots. For baked-on deposits, soak in warm soapy water before scrubbing with a non-abrasive pad. Do not use bleach or steel wool. The half-size aluminum sheet pan delivers consistent heat distribution and dependable performance for high-volume kitchens that require repeatable results and quick turnover. Its construction provides predictable thermal response and simple maintenance in busy back-of-house workflows.
Aluminum construction offers uniform thermal conductivity that reduces hot spots and supports consistent browning across the surface. Chefs gain repeatable cooking outcomes and predictable hold times when scaling production across batches.
The pan matches standard half-size sheet pan systems used in commercial racks and prep tables. Kitchens simplify inventory management and storage because the pan nests with similar pans and fits half-sheet layouts.
The surface tolerates high oven temperatures without breakdown and allows immediate pans-to-rack use. Staff perform quick inspections and simple cleaning without concern for flaking or chemical wear.
A solid, single-piece design resists warping under routine thermal cycling and mechanical handling. Operators experience fewer replacements and lower lifecycle cost due to the pan maintaining flatness and integrity after repeated use.
The pan reduces handler fatigue during multi-pan transfers and sheet-to-rack movements. Teams benefit from faster staging and reduced strain when loading ovens or transport carts.
The pan fits standard culinary workflows, including bun and sheet pan applications, and supports batch baking, cooling, and holding operations. Purchasing managers gain a standardized tool that integrates with existing racks, covers, and production equipment.

Scrape residues, soak in warm water with mild detergent, then scour gently with a non-abrasive pad. Rinse thoroughly and dry to prevent spotting. Inspect edges and corners for warping; replace warped pans to maintain even bake profiles. Store flat to avoid distortion and stack with protective liners between pans.
